Mr. BECKER
asked the President of the Board of Education whether, seeing that the cost of inspection of the Board of Education, 1921–22, was £966,144, he will consider whether, in the interest of national economy, this sum could be reduced and a less expensive and more efficient system of education adopted?
Mr. WOOD
The hon. Member is under a misapprehension. The salaries and allowances of the inspectorate for the year 1921–1922 came to £366,195, and the estimate for the current year is £314,650.
